All depends on the interests of people travelling through these countries.
North Macedonia is famous for it's archeological places like Heraklia (Bitola) and Stobi, it's many old othodox churches with frescoes (many of them in or around Ohrid), and for stunning Lakes (Ohrid, Prespa) and landscapes.
Among the higlights of Albania aer the beaches in the Greek speaking part of the country (Ksamil, Saranda, Palermo, Himera, Dhermi, etc.), the archeological sites of Butrint, Apollonia and Durres, the scenic historical cities of Girokaster and Berat, the National Museum at Tirana, the Fortress of Kruje,the lakes of Ohrid and Shkoder, a cruise through the stunning fjord landscape of Koman.....

People who don't like all these things are definitely wrong in Albania or North Macedonia.
